Output 25c5491856542cc194664ed261500ca34665e6918ce49f5d440a780cf294a5ab:0

value
279230170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e53f54dbac2f344ed247004c69dc9d71e41a94dc OP_EQUAL
address
MUoJqhzLL8ZTpVH37AGTWvoSwrtVWQoieh
transaction
25c5491856542cc194664ed261500ca34665e6918ce49f5d440a780cf294a5ab
spent
true